			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a title="The Transfer of Google" href="http://books.google.com/books?id=rpfPAAAAMAAJ&amp;dq=%22google%22&amp;pg=PA241#v=onepage&amp;q=%22google%22&amp;f=false"><img class="alignright" title="The Transfer of Google" src="http://books.google.com/books?id=rpfPAAAAMAAJ&amp;pg=PA241&amp;img=1&amp;zoom=3&amp;hl=en&amp;sig=ACfU3U1SfNgrxO9G_XOTW3I0ra3IMUM-Ew&amp;ci=133%2C117%2C747%2C626&amp;edge=0" alt="The Transfer of Google" width="76" height="64" /></a>Like the rest of the world I&#8217;ve been playing around with Google&#8217;s Book Ngram Viewer. I can&#8217;t say I found anything truly unique in my playtime searching with Ngram that others haven&#8217;t already reported, but I was able to find a nice short story while searching for &#8220;google.&#8221;</p>
<p>In this case Google is the nickname given to an infant by a caring burglar in <a href="http://books.google.com/books?id=rpfPAAAAMAAJ&amp;dq=%22google%22&amp;pg=PA241#v=onepage&amp;q=%22google%22&amp;f=false">&#8220;The Transfer of Google&#8221; by E. J. Rath from Everybody&#8217;s Magazine in the January 1908 edition</a>. Google is found home alone one evening by a nurturing burglar. The relationship between these two needy souls has each fulfilling a need in the other&#8217;s life. What makes one feel better than to be cared for by a loving person (regardless of their status) or to care for someone in need? (Okay, maybe I read too much into the story but it is cute and worth a few minutes of your time to read.)</p>
<p>Much like the burglar searching for treasures, our searches for information have their own Google. Sometimes too much time can be spent and I too can end up feeling like our besieged burglar, knowing I need to move on or, as the burglar states,</p>
<blockquote><p>Well, I can&#8217;t waste no more time with Google.</p></blockquote>
<p>But you just can&#8217;t let them go.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I have been my introverted, modest self and for a year or so not announced <a href="http://www.youtube.com/user/vibrantjourney">my YouTube.com videos</a> here when I&#8217;ve posted them. The videos are largely weekend chores around the house that I need to remember how to do the next time around. So YouTube.com is my long-term memory and, it turns out, the videos are helpful to others.</p>
<p>Over the past year or so I&#8217;ve posted seven weekend chore videos that have been viewed over 30,000 times. I know it isn&#8217;t impressive compared to many videos, but my expectations were low. I didn&#8217;t really expect a video showing <a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=NxnR8usw0Uk">how to clean a bathtub drain with a lift-and-turn stopper</a> would get over 14,000 views. Apparently I&#8217;m not the only one that has had trouble removing that stopper.</p>
<p>Perhaps some of my shyness related to the quality of the videos. Usually I&#8217;m on my own so the chore is performed and filmed just by me with the camera on a tripod or in one hand while I work with the other. No fancy lighting, just the camera&#8217;s microphone and I try to get it done in one take. (I did have to retake one portion of the <a href="http://www.youtube.com/user/vibrantjourney#play/user/166B202E7480D5FF">Fisher &amp; Paykel Diverter Valve Repair</a>.)</p>
<p>Now of course I kick myself if I perform a chore and don&#8217;t tape it. Initially my family thought I was a bit silly posting the videos but the many positive comments received are proof that many of us need help with these small household chores and could all benefit from a shared and expanded memory.</p>
